如何修改git本地路径

fiy 其他 325

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    修改Git本地路径可以按以下步骤进行操作:

    1. 检查当前Git仓库的配置:在命令行中输入`git config –get remote.origin.url`,可以查看当前本地仓库的远程仓库地址。

    2. 克隆仓库到新的本地路径:在命令行中使用`git clone <旧的远程仓库地址> <新的本地路径>`,将原有的远程仓库克隆到新的本地路径上。

    3. 移除旧的本地仓库:可以在文件资源管理器中手动删除旧的本地仓库文件夹,或者在命令行中使用`rm -rf <旧的本地路径>`命令删除旧的本地仓库。

    4. 添加新的远程仓库地址:在命令行中进入新的本地仓库文件夹,使用`git remote set-url origin <新的远程仓库地址>`命令添加新的远程仓库地址。

    5. 验证修改是否成功:使用`git remote -v`命令查看远程仓库地址,确认新的远程仓库地址已经添加成功。

    需要注意的是,在执行上述操作之前,请确保已经备份了当前仓库的所有重要文件,以防止数据丢失。另外,修改Git本地路径可能会影响其他与此仓库相关的配置,如hooks、submodule等,请确保进行相关配置的迁移或修改。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要修改 Git 本地路径,需要采取以下步骤:

    1. 确定当前 Git 仓库的本地路径:打开命令行,进入到 Git 仓库所在的文件夹。执行 `pwd` 命令(在 Windows 上执行 `cd` 命令)来获取当前路径。

    2. 备份当前 Git 仓库:在修改路径前,建议备份 Git 仓库的所有文件和历史记录。可以将仓库复制到其他位置,或者创建一个全新的仓库。

    3. 移动 Git 仓库到新的本地路径:选择一个新的文件夹作为新的 Git 仓库路径。将现有仓库的所有文件和文件夹复制到新的路径。确保完整复制了 `.git` 文件夹。

    4. 更新 Git 仓库的配置文件:在新的本地路径中打开命令行,执行以下命令:
    “`
    git config –local –edit
    “`
    这将打开 Git 的配置文件。将其中的 `gitdir` 部分修改为新的仓库路径。例如,更改前:
    “`
    gitdir: /old/repository/path/.git
    “`
    更改后:
    “`
    gitdir: /new/repository/path/.git
    “`
    保存并退出配置文件。

    5. 验证 Git 仓库的新路径:在新的本地路径中,执行 `git status` 命令来验证仓库的新路径是否生效。如果显示正常的仓库状态,则说明路径已成功修改。

    注意事项:
    – 在修改 Git 仓库路径前,请确保没有正在进行的 Git 操作或修改,以免丢失数据。
    – 修改路径后,原来的路径可能无法正常使用,除非将其复制到新路径或重新设置路径。
    – 如果仓库是克隆的远程仓库,修改本地路径后,可能需要重新关联远程仓库,使用 `git remote` 命令进行操作。
    – 修改 Git 仓库路径只会影响本地仓库,对远程仓库不会有任何影响。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    修改Git本地路径的方法和操作流程如下:

    1. 检查当前Git仓库状态
    在开始修改Git本地路径之前,建议先检查当前的Git仓库状态,确保没有未提交的更改。可以在终端或命令行中进入Git仓库所在的目录,并使用以下命令进行检查:
    “`
    $ git status
    “`

    2. 关闭Git仓库
    在修改Git本地路径之前,需要先关闭当前的Git仓库。可以在终端或命令行中进入Git仓库所在的目录,并执行以下命令:
    “`
    $ git config –local –unset core.worktree
    “`
    执行完毕后,Git仓库将被关闭,不再对该仓库进行跟踪和管理。

    3. 移动本地仓库到新的位置
    将Git本地仓库从原路径移动到新的位置。可以使用操作系统的文件管理工具,直接拖拽或剪切粘贴的方式将仓库从原路径移动到新的位置。

    4. 设置新的工作树路径
    修改Git本地仓库的工作树路径,使其指向新的移动位置。可以在终端或命令行中进入新的路径,并使用以下命令进行设置:
    “`
    $ git config –local core.worktree 新路径
    “`
    其中,`新路径`是你将本地仓库移动到的新位置的路径。

    5. 重新打开Git仓库
    完成工作树路径的设置后,需要重新打开Git仓库。可以在终端或命令行中进入新的路径,并执行以下命令:
    “`
    $ git init
    “`
    执行完毕后,Git仓库会重新打开,并开始对新路径下的文件进行跟踪和管理。

    6. 检查Git仓库状态
    完成以上步骤后,建议再次检查Git仓库状态,确保修改成功。可以在终端或命令行中进入新路径,并使用以下命令进行检查:
    “`
    $ git status
    “`
    如果显示的状态正常,即表示Git仓库的路径已经成功修改。

    总结:通过以上步骤,我们可以修改Git本地路径。首先关闭当前的Git仓库,然后移动仓库到新路径,接着设置新的工作树路径,并重新打开Git仓库,最后再次检查仓库状态,确认修改成功。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部